Best Non-Surgical Treatments for Jowls

Jowls — the soft tissue that sags below the jawline, blurring the sharp transition between face and neck — are one of the most visible markers of facial ageing. They develop as the supporting ligaments of the lower face weaken, the skin loses its retractive properties, and facial fat descends from where it should sit (high on the cheek) to where gravity pulls it (along and below the jawline).


For mild to moderate jowling, several non-surgical treatments can produce meaningful improvement. For significant jowling with substantial skin laxity, the honest answer is that no non-surgical treatment matches what a surgical lower facelift delivers — but understanding what each approach can and can’t achieve helps make the right decision. This guide covers the non-surgical options that genuinely work, who suits each, and when surgery is the more appropriate intervention.


Why jowls develop


Several anatomical changes contribute to jowl formation:


Ligament weakening. The mandibular ligament and other supporting structures that hold facial soft tissue in its youthful position progressively weaken with age. This allows tissue to slide downward over time.


Volume loss. The fat compartments of the mid-face thin with age. The cheek mound flattens, removing the upward support that previously held the lower face in position. The remaining fat — no longer anchored above — accumulates along the jawline.


Skin laxity. Collagen and elastin decline produces skin that can no longer retract to fit the underlying tissue. Loose skin contributes both visually (looking sagging) and mechanically (allowing further descent).


Bone changes. Subtle resorption of the mandible (jawbone) reduces the bony framework supporting the lower face. The jawline becomes less defined as a result.


Lifestyle factors. Sun exposure, smoking, poor sleep, and chronic stress all accelerate the underlying processes that produce jowls.


The right treatment depends on which of these factors is dominant in your particular case.

Morpheus8 radiofrequency microneedling


Morpheus8 combines microneedling with deep radiofrequency energy. The microneedles penetrate the skin to deliver RF energy at depths of up to 4mm — substantially deeper than traditional microneedling and into the layer where ageing changes occur.

FaceTite radiofrequency-assisted lipolysis


FaceTite delivers radiofrequency energy below the skin via a small probe inserted through tiny incisions. The combination of internal heat (from the probe) and external monitoring (a surface electrode) provides controlled tightening of the deeper tissues with significant skin contraction.

Dermal filler for volume support


Counterintuitively, adding volume can improve jowl appearanceparticularly for patients whose jowling is driven primarily by mid-face volume loss rather than skin laxity.


Cheek filler placed at the lateral cheekbone restores the structural support that ageing has thinned. When the cheekbone has its proper prominence, the lower face has the upward anchor it needs to look more lifted. The visual effect: cheekbones look more defined, jawline looks crisper, and the jowls appear less prominentwithout directly treating the jowls themselves.

Profhilo and polynucleotides for skin quality


For patients whose jowls are accompanied by crepiness, dullness, and overall skin texture deterioration, bioremodelling treatments improve dermal quality alongside any other interventions.


Profhilo uses high-concentration HA injections at specific points across the face and lower face. It improves overall skin hydration, elasticity, and quality through a unique bioremodelling mechanism that’s distinct from filler. See our comprehensive Profhilo guide.


Polynucleotide treatment uses purified DNA fractions to stimulate fibroblast activity and improve skin quality through different biological mechanisms. Often combined with Profhilo or used independently.


Both treatments produce subtle but meaningful improvement in skin quality. Neither lifts descended tissue — they’re best understood as complementary to other treatments rather than primary jowl interventions.

The combination approach


For most patients with jowls, the best result comes from combining several treatments:


Cheek filler + Fotona4D or Morpheus8. Restore mid-face volume while tightening the lower face. Effective for early to moderate jowling.


FaceTite + filler. Substantial skin tightening combined with strategic volume restoration. For more advanced jowling without full skin redundancy.


Energy-based treatment + Profhilo. Tightening combined with overall skin quality improvement.


Multi-modal full plan. Combining filler, energy-based treatment, biostimulators, and ongoing anti-wrinkle injections produces comprehensive lower-face rejuvenation that no single treatment matches.

When surgery is the right answer


The honest answer: for significant jowling with substantial skin laxity, no non-surgical treatment delivers what surgical lower facelift achieves. Indicators that surgery is the more appropriate intervention:


Significant skin laxity that tents when pinched and doesn’t spring back. Filler can pad volume; lasers can tighten modestly; neither can excise excess skin.


Pronounced jowls visible even from the front (not just in profile). When the lower face has descended substantially, repositioning requires surgical access.


Diminishing returns from previous non-surgical treatment. Each round producing less benefit suggests the underlying problem isn’t something non-surgical treatment can fully address.


Multiple lower-face concerns including jowls plus neck banding plus deep folds plus volume loss. Comprehensive correction is more efficiently achieved with surgery than with extensive non-surgical work.
